You can see the language statuses in the constitution. The 'ranking' so to speak is Filipino, English, regional languages, and then Arabic/Spanish. Western Sahara is a disputed territory with no single constitution, for countries we generally use the primary official languages. CMD (talk) 14:34, 26 October 2025 (UTC)[reply]
